This week has been amazing. Our teacher/speaker was Mrs. Robin Thompson. She is an african american woman from the United States. She was teaching on team building, but she taught it in a very unique way. Her approach was that we need to deal with ourselves and our own issues before we can ever be a valuable member of a team. Her whole theme was "Beyond the Mirror", which basically meant to look beyond the immediate. To dive deeper and see things how God really sees things, such as ourselves and others. Monday was an incredible day. We did an exercise where we had to answer five questions adn then for each of the answers we had to give three adjectives to describe our answer. For example the first question was what is your favourite color? And then we had to give three words to describe our answer. After we had given all of our answers to these seemingly simple questions we found out that there was a deeper meaning to all of the answers that we gave. Going along with the first example that I was using, the three words we used to describe our favourite color was really describing how we view ourselves.
